(function(){var o='script',s=top.document,a=s.createElement(o),m=s.getElementsByTagName(o)[0],d=new Date(),timestamp=""+d.getDate()+d.getMonth()+d.getHours();a.async=1;a.src='https://cdn4-hbs.affinitymatrix.com/hvrcnf/wallstreetmojo.com/'+ timestamp + '/index?t='+timestamp;m.parentNode.insertBefore(a,m)})(); How can we prove that the supernatural or paranormal doesn't exist? The syntax used for this function is as follows: SUMX(
,). window.dataLayer = window.dataLayer || []; Asking for help, clarification, or responding to other answers. Here we will see how to calculate the average per category using the measure in Power bi. Now we will calculate the max of total sales per category, so click on Quick measure from the ribbon. Find out more about the February 2023 update. When you want to use Calculate with Sum, average etc, the easiest way to do it is to create a measure that handles the Sum/Average/Whatever, then in your 2nd measure you call it using your calculate statement. It does give correct sum forgroup and give an error if I want to show several groups, how do you write dax to sum used order dynamically per building or per phase or per group from main report. Here we will see how to calculate max value per category using quick measure in power bi. } To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Why do academics stay as adjuncts for years rather than move around? The column headings are recipe name and ingredient cost price. Why are Suriname, Belize, and Guinea-Bissau classified as "Small Island Developing States"? In DAX, how do I RETURN the sum of a calculated column from a DAX Table Variable (created via ADDCOLUMN)? An important part of data modeling is to define aggregations that simplify, abstract, or summarize patterns in answer to a specific business question. In a measure, you can create dynamic aggregations that use both filters defined within the formula, and filters imposed by the design of the PivotTable and the selection of Slicers, column headings, and row headings. Remember, an explicit measure is one we create in the calculation area of a table in Power Pivot. In this case, we're selecting Average. Copyright 2023 . Labels: Need Help We do the same for the COGS column. Averages What were the mean sales in this month, by salesperson? So, for this we will create a measure. But before we move on to the measure, we need to do some more preparations. [wbcr_snippet id="84501"] if(link.addEventListener){link.addEventListener("load",enableStylesheet)}else if(link.attachEvent){link.attachEvent("onload",enableStylesheet)} For example the average of category A is (1+3)/2=2. (function(w,d,s,l,i){w[l]=w[l]||[];w[l].push({'gtm.start': Returns the smallest value from a set of expressions evaluated over a table. We will use the below sample table to calculate the max total sales per category using the quick measure. You can also remove all filter context with ALL and then explicitly add back in the filtering you want: Thanks for contributing an answer to Stack Overflow! RELATED('Ingredient'[Price per Kg]) Now we will find the average of total sales per product, so, for this click on the, Then quick measure window will open, under calculation select, Expand the table under field section, drag and drop. Measures using standard aggregations can be created in Power Pivot by using AutoSum or by creating a formula. Linear Algebra - Linear transformation question. We are done. window['ga'] = window['ga'] || function() { @AlexisOlson : FYI, I stil refer to this post each time I need to use calculate. It can be found in the styles section of the Home tab. How to Get Your Question Answered Quickly. The other functions in the Time Intelligence function section (Time Intelligence Functions) are functions that can be used to retrieve dates or custom ranges of dates to use in aggregation. For example FourPillar category, safe=3 and Non safe= 0 and PPE category, Safe=1, Non safe=2. When you have a general idea of how your data should be grouped to be meaningful, and the values that you want to work with, you can decide whether to build a PivotTable or create calculations within a table. I have two tables. For example, for Mumbai, Sale Vale was 17,016 after deducting 5% charges. Now we will create an another measure which will calculate the % of measure over total gross sales. Copyright 2023 . most of what i have seen is something like. Using Kolmogorov complexity to measure difficulty of problems? .rll-youtube-player, [data-lazy-src]{display:none !important;} For example FourPillar category, safe=3 and Non safe= 0 and PPE category, Safe=1, Non safe=2. Using the parameter slicer in Power BI, you can view different results at different inputs. You might also be interested in learning about geographic filtering for Power BI mobile apps. Normally this is simple in Excel, but I'm not familiar enough with Power BI to write the function myself. To add the category to a flat Excel worksheet, you would have to copy in the column that contained the category names. In the details field, drag and drop the Advertiser column from the field pane. In power query, click on the transform tab, then select the FourPillar column and PPE column, click on the unpivot column in the ribbon. Returns the smallest numeric value in a column. Microsoft launched Power BI as a Business Intelligence tool that can seamlessly visualize & analyze data. This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. I used the below DAX formula as shown in the image but I am not getting the correct result. Calculate Measure = CALCULATE ( [Sum Measure], 'YourTable' [OtherColumn] = "Other Value" ) A Filter statement is often used in Calculate, but it doesn't have to be. .ai-viewport-0 { display: none !important;} Here, we have the new SUMMARIZED table, which we have summarized based on State and Category.. In the value field, add the financial measure( measure ) from the field pane. In the value field, drag and drop the date column, product column, Total sales measure, sales by product measure and sale rank measure from the field pane. You then drag fields that contain numeric values into the values area so that they can be counted, averaged, or summed. In power bi desktop ribbon, click on the transform data to open power query. As you can see above, only for Bangalore city sales amount has been changed. So, now we need to find the Sale After Discount (SAD). However, that table should be related to the existing table somehow in the model. For more information about how to create formulas that use lookups, see Lookups in Power Pivot Formulas. I want each row in Table2 [New Column] to look at the value in the Table2 [Last] column, then sum each row in the Table1 [Value] column that contains a matching Table2 [Last] value in Table1 [Name]. Upload the data table to Power BI and name the table Sales_Table., We need to calculate the Total Sales column as a new calculated column. SUM is an aggregate functionAggregate FunctionAGGREGATE Function in excel returns the aggregate of a given data table or data lists.read more, and SUMX is an expression function. The SUMX function does the calculation as per the equation provided for expression. Slicers let you interactively group, sort, and filter the results in a PivotTable. Some selections might be disabled if they won't work with the current data type of your column. Here we will see how to calculate the subtraction of two columns (from different tables) using Power BI Measure. [c]2017 Filament Group, Inc. MIT License */ In the legend field, drag and drop the month from the field pane. Why does Mister Mxyzptlk need to have a weakness in the comics? Counts the number of rows returned from a nested table function, such as filter function.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. It will not concentrate on the entire column, unlike the SUM function. For example, aggregations can answer the following questions: CountsHow many transactions were there in a month? Everybody must remember that the SUMMARIZE function groups the data in a new table. And the below points: Bhawana Rathore is a Microsoft MVP (3 times in Office Apps & Services) and a passionate SharePoint Consultant, having around 10 years of IT experience in the industry, as well as in .Net technologies. For example, if a column is a date or time data type, Power BI Desktop won't let you choose geographic data categories. To learn more, see our tips on writing great answers. On the ribbon, in the Properties area of the Column tools tab, select the drop-down arrow next to Data Category. deduction and non-deduction. The SUMX function in Power BI calculates row-by-row calculations. Therefore, we can apply the SUMMARIZE function only when we create a new table, so it cannot be used as a NEW COLUMN or NEW MEASURE..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? However, in DAX you can create either a dynamic or static filter on the table, so that the aggregation operates against a different subset of data depending on the filter condition and the current context. There are almost 3000 recipes in All Recipes table. I have only listed 2 recipes. In addition to the table aggregation functions described in the previous section, DAX has aggregation functions that work with dates and times you specify, to provide built-in time intelligence. I am making a report in Power BI. Here we will see how to count the values by category in power bi. She likes to share her technical expertise in EnjoySharePoint.com and SPGuides.com. As its currently written, your answer is unclear. AGGREGATE Function in excel returns the aggregate of a given data table or data lists. SUMX is an iteration function in Power BI that works on a row-by-row calculation per the given expression or equation. I am trying to calculate the total recipe cost price for each recipe. Also, we can visualize the measure such as a column chart where we can assign them to a legend. Averages a set of expressions evaluated over a table. Aggregations are a way of collapsing, summarizing, or grouping data.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. The decision of how to group the data is driven by the business question. For example, when you create a total for a year, you are creating an aggregation. (function(){var o='script',s=top.document,a=s.createElement(o),m=s.getElementsByTagName(o)[0],d=new Date(),timestamp=""+d.getDate()+d.getMonth()+d.getHours();a.async=1;a.src='https://cdn4-hbs.affinitymatrix.com/hvrcnf/wallstreetmojo.com/'+ timestamp + '/index?t='+timestamp;m.parentNode.insertBefore(a,m)})(); With MS Excel users, we can use PivotTables to drag and drop the table fields to get the summary table. You can create custom aggregations in Power Pivot either within the Power Pivot window, or within the Excel PivotTable area. Returns the largest numeric value in a column. Filters can be used in formulas both in calculated columns and in s. For example, in the new DAX aggregation functions, instead of specifying values over which to sum or count, you can specify an entire table as the argument. 3. In the legend field, add the type column from the field pane. I want to create a measure to sum all the $$ amounts that are a reference to another tables column. Create a Dynamic Threshold Then click on New measure from the ribbon in power bi destop. I would like to add another column Names TotalClient at the end which would the new table look like this : Is this possible either in DAX or in the query editor ? Use the following steps to specify a data category: In Report View or Data View, in the Fields list, select the field you want to be sorted by a different categorization. I am trying to take the following data and calculate the values for each person. One can perform Power BI data manipulation by using DAX functions, and SUMX is one such function in Power BI. If you only have these columns, you can do this. In the axis field, drag and drop the category column from the field pane. Other types of aggregations, such as AVERAGEX, COUNTX, COUNTROWS, or SUMXreturn a table, and require a formula created using Data Analysis Expressions (DAX). else{w.loadCSS=loadCSS}}(typeof global!=="undefined"?global:this)). } Collect a sum with a text filter for another column [616.432.7] What about trying this: Global Sum by Borrower = CALCULATE . Now, mention the second-level group column name, i.e., the, Now, we have mentioned the two-level group by columns. For more information, see Context in DAX Formulas. When you build groups in Excel, you must manually type or select the groups you want to use from among the columns in your worksheet. To check the measure click on the table visual from the visualization pane. We will use the below sample table to find sum by value by category using a measure. Should Power BI Desktop show a picture of the world with countries/regions highlighted? How do you ensure that a red herring doesn't violate Chekhov's gun? Communities help you ask and answer questions, give feedback, and hear from experts with rich knowledge. The following table lists the time intelligence functions that can be used for aggregation. We will use the below sample to calculate the total same per product and then rank the product according to sales. 'event': 'templateFormSubmission' For example, given the same set of values and groupings that were used in the preceding examples, you could create custom aggregations that answer the following questions: Filtered countsHow many transactions were there in a month, excluding the end-of-month maintenance window? The above is a fairly simplisitic use case, but hopefully gives you a starting point. Suppose you want to get a sum of the values in the Amount column in the table Sales, so you create the following formula: In the simplest case, the function gets the values from a single unfiltered column, and the result is the same as in Excel, which always just adds up the values in the column, Amount. Below are examples of the SUMMARIZE function in Power BI. In the value field drag and drop the measure from the field pane. .ai-viewport-2 { display: inherit !important;} After you have identified and added the groupings to use, you must decide which mathematical functions to use for aggregation. Counts the number of values in a column that are not empty. Hi@rbrabec Measures are all about the context they are used. Calculate sum by each category in Power Bi Dax Ask Question Asked 11 months ago Modified 10 months ago Viewed 3k times 0 I am trying to calculate the total recipe cost price for each recipe. My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? Often the word aggregation is used as a synonym for the mathematical or statistical operations that are used in aggregations, such as sums, averages, minimum, or counts. [wbcr_snippet id="84501"] Never the less, this is the calculated column code to do what you are asking:This will produce your calculated column for sales. The way my data is formatted there are two tables, one (table a) that has used hours with each representing the value of one id per project within one Yearweek. return function(){return ret}})();rp.bindMediaToggle=function(link){var finalMedia=link.media||"all";function enableStylesheet(){link.media=finalMedia} It's a bit counterintuitive at first, but you're basically specifying what you want to keep and removing everything else. AR can mean Arkansas or Argentina. It gives us the exact result but drag and drop the first calculated column, Total Sales, to see the results city-wise. Should I put my dog down to help the homeless? Is Recipe Name in pivot table column from table. In a similar way create the measure such as total Gross sales, Total Discounts, Total COGS, and total profit. Power Pivot evaluates each row over which the aggregation is performed and calculates a single scalar value for each row, and then performs an aggregation on those values. Please ignore column 1 and column 2. Attend online or watch the recordings of this Power BI specific conference, which includes 130+ sessions, 130+ speakers, product managers, MVPs, and experts. Drag and drop the new measure into the existing table to see the difference. Or, for a column with date-time values on a line chart, Power BI Desktop assumes you'll probably use it as a time hierarchy axis. How to tell which packages are held back due to phased updates, How to handle a hobby that makes income in US, Follow Up: struct sockaddr storage initialization by network format-string. CFA Institute Does Not Endorse, Promote, Or Warrant The Accuracy Or Quality Of WallStreetMojo. Only the numbers in the column are counted. Thus you get the sum over all rows where the client matches the client in the current row. What Does SUMMARIZE Function Do in Power BI? Now, we will see nested calculations. The SUMX function takes as its first argument a table, or an expression that returns a table. window['GoogleAnalyticsObject'] = 'ga'; Here we will see how to sum the value by category using the measure in power bi desktop. This function considers each row at a time and applies the calculation. Does Counterspell prevent from any further spells being cast on a given turn? (window['ga'].q = window['ga'].q || []).push(arguments)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, How many tables do you use? Formulas in Power BI can be created using the DAX language.read more. Thanks to the SUMMARIZE function. We can only use the Power BI SUMMARIZE function to create a new table. Now, create a new measure to calculate to rank the product by total sales by product. This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. (function(){var o='script',s=top.document,a=s.createElement(o),m=s.getElementsByTagName(o)[0],d=new Date(),t=''+d.getDate()+d.getMonth()+d.getHours();a.async=1;a.id="affhbinv";a.className="v3_top_cdn";a.src='https://cdn4-hbs.affinitymatrix.com/hbcnf/wallstreetmojo.com/'+t+'/affhb.data.js?t='+t;m.parentNode.insertBefore(a,m)})() Post realistic, copiable data, not a picture. Here we will see how to calculate percentage of value by category in power bi. Now, give a name for the new column as. Returns the average (arithmetic mean) of all the numbers in a column. .ai-viewport-2 { display: none !important;} For more information, see the individual function reference topics. HeyI have a table, simplified has these values, I want to create a measure to sum all the $$ amounts that are a reference to another tables column. }; ) function invokeftr() { Not the answer you're looking for? Hello! Redoing the align environment with a specific formatting.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. CFA And Chartered Financial Analyst Are Registered Trademarks Owned By CFA Institute. In Power BI Desktop, you can specify the data category for a column so Power BI Desktop knows how it should treat its values when in a visualization. loadCSS rel=preload polyfill. By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, You can see how this popup was set up in our step-by-step guide: https://wppopupmaker.com/guides/auto-opening-announcement-popups/. Recipe---(1,M)--ProductIngredient(WeightKG)---(M,1)--Ingredient, Per Recipe Cost = CALCULATE(SUMX('ProductIngredient', [IngredientWeight_Kg] * .ai-viewports {--ai: 1;} new Date().getTime(),event:'gtm.js'});var f=d.getElementsByTagName(s)[0], loadCSS rel=preload polyfill. Power BI - Conditional Sum of Two or More Than Two Categories in Table Data Science Tutorials 48.2K subscribers Subscribe 22 Share Save 6.6K views 1 year ago Complete Power BI Tutorials. SUMX is an iteration function in Power BI that works on a row-by-row calculation per the given expression or equation. To learn more, see our tips on writing great answers. @media (min-width: 768px) and (max-width: 979px) { Power BI - DAX for Rolling Sum (Running total) not working, Getting workdays for the year in Power Pivot DAX, DAX SUMMARIZE function isn't respecting row-based security in my Power BI Model. You may learn more about Power BI from the following articles: . Now to check the result, select the card visual from the visualization pane. Now we will call the five measures from the financial table. Calculates a value at the calendar end of the period prior to the given period. With Power BI, we can use visuals to get the summary table or visual, but one thing you need to learn in Power BI is DAX formulasPower BI Is DAX FormulasIn Power Bi, DAX stands for Data Analysis and Expression and is a functional language that represents all of the functions in Excel and Power BI. The following table lists some of the standard aggregation functions provided by Excel, and provide links to the implementation of these functions in Power Pivot. In a table that would look like this, I was trying to use =SUMX(DISTINCT(campaign[email]),campaign[othertable.$$]))But it won't let me use the other tables column in the measure, I've made this column using advanced editor and extracting that information from relationship fields.What am I doing wrong here?Sorry for the terrible formatting of tables it's the first one I've done and I kept getting HTML errors. Power bi dax sum filter. Find out more about the February 2023 update. setTimeout(function(){link.rel="stylesheet";link.media="only x"});setTimeout(enableStylesheet,3000)};rp.poly=function(){if(rp.support()){return} Never the less, this is the calculated column code to do what you are asking: How to Get Your Question Answered Quickly. The ALLEXCEPT is still confusing for me :), Power BI DAX : Get sum of a column based on another, How Intuit democratizes AI development across teams through reusability. Here we will see how to calculate average value per category using quick measure in power bi desktop. The DAX version of these functions behaves much the same as the Excel version, with some minor differences in syntax and handling of certain data types. 'https://www.googletagmanager.com/gtm.js?id='+i+dl;f.parentNode.insertBefore(j,f); Here we will see how to count value per category using measure in power bi. var links=w.document.getElementsByTagName("link");for(var i=0;i